New Evil Dead film “La Casa – Il rogo del Male” revives horror franchise

Sam Raimi’s Evil Dead franchise adds a new chapter titled “La Casa – Il rogo del Male”. Directed by French filmmaker Sébastien Vaniček and produced by Raimi, the film mixes the series’ trademark humor with fresh psychological horror. The story follows Alice, a widowed woman whose family members become possessed by demonic Deadites after the Book of the Dead is uncovered.

Vaniček explains that the project was designed to “do harm to the audience”, echoing the visceral style of earlier French horror works. He was approached after his award‑winning debut Vermin and brought his own script to Sam Raimi, who approved the 15‑page treatment. The film aims to explore toxic family dynamics within a conventional horror setting, continuing the franchise’s blend of gore and dark comedy.
